Plastics containers CCC makes move on Quintex

Rigid plastics containers manufacturer Consolidated Container Company announces its intentions to acquire Quintex, a custom injection and blow molder.

Consolidated Container Company (CCC) today announced its intent to acquire the assets of Quintex, Salt Lake City, UT, and Quintex, Spokane, WA. The acquisitions extend the CCC manufacturing footprint into the Mountain states and expand the technology platforms that already enable CCC to service a wide range of customers and attractive markets. While definitive agreements are currently being finalized, and no assurances can be given as to whether the acquisitions will close, CCC hopes to close the transactions in the next several weeks.

Consolidated Container Company, which was formed in 1999, is a leading North American developer, manufacturer and marketer of rigid plastic containers for many of the largest branded consumer products and beverage companies in the world. CCC has long-term customer relationships with many blue-chip companies including Dean Foods, DS Waters of America, The Kroger Company, Nestle Waters North America, The Procter & Gamble Company, Coca-Cola North America, Exxon Mobil, Scotts and Colgate-Palmolive.

CCC serves its customers with a wide range of manufacturing capabilities and services through a nationwide network of 54 strategically located manufacturing facilities and a research, development and engineering center located in Atlanta, Georgia. Additionally, the company has 3 international manufacturing facilities in Canada and Mexico.
